CHALLENGE

"Product impurity management and regulatory compliance"

Managing product purity and ensuring regulatory compliance remain major challenges within the Industrial Glycerin Market. Approximately 24% of industrial chemical producers during 2024 faced contamination-related quality issues because biodiesel-derived glycerin often contained residual salts, methanol, and fatty compounds requiring advanced purification.
